Denosumab (pronounced den-oh-sue-mab) is a type of targeted therapy called a monoclonal antibody. It is made in the laboratory to recognise and find specific proteins on the outside of some cells. This helps to stop the breakdown of the bones and allows them to strengthen.

This test is to find out if your blood calcium is at normal levels. Calcium is important because it is needed for strong bones. Your muscles, nerves and heart also need calcium to work properly. Calcium is needed for your blood to clot. You lose some calcium every day in your urine. hair cutters in shrewsbury ma
